5个不稳定版本

0.3.2 2023年4月15日
0.3.1 2021年6月15日
0.3.0 2020年12月14日
0.2.0 2019年6月12日
0.1.0 2018年10月30日

25 算法

Download history 389670/week @ 2024-04-23 357721/week @ 2024-04-30 358338/week @ 2024-05-07 378845/week @ 2024-05-14 392018/week @ 2024-05-21 406791/week @ 2024-05-28 393082/week @ 2024-06-04 402292/week @ 2024-06-11 376900/week @ 2024-06-18 389167/week @ 2024-06-25 322976/week @ 2024-07-02 363433/week @ 2024-07-09 355661/week @ 2024-07-16 350997/week @ 2024-07-23 346140/week @ 2024-07-30 358331/week @ 2024-08-06

每月1,475,461次下载
11,152 个crate(24直接) 中使用

MIT/Apache

26KB
378

rand_hc

Test Status Latest version Book API API Minimum rustc version

使用HC-128算法的密码学安全的随机数生成器。

HC-128是由Wu Hongjun[^1]设计的一种流密码,我们将其用作随机数生成器。它被eSTREAM[^2]选为“适合广泛采用的流密码”之一。

链接

[^1]: Hongjun Wu (2008). "The Stream Cipher HC-128". The eSTREAM Finalists, LNCS 4986, pp. 39–47, Springer-Verlag.

[^2]: eSTREAM: the ECRYPT Stream Cipher Project

crate功能

rand_hcno_std 兼容。它不需要任何超出 core 库的功能,因此没有可配置的功能。

许可证

rand_hc 根据 MIT 许可证和 Apache 许可证(版本 2.0)的条款进行分发。

请参阅LICENSE-APACHELICENSE-MITCOPYRIGHT 了解详细信息。

依赖项

~48KB